Shlepping Nachas | TYH Live Sessions

Shlepping Nachas | TYH Live Sessions

Shlepping Nachas takes the TYH stage with a free-spirited set that blends groove, heart, and pure joy. The band stretches out in all the right ways—tight rhythms, soulful vocals, and jams that feel alive in the moment. It’s music that moves and breathes, overflowing with energy.
